E-CUE-512 Lighting Control Node Desktop Ethernet Dmx Gateway

The eCue-512 Node 512 is a versatile and powerful DMX gateway from Chauvet Professional, designed for use with Ethernet networks in lighting control applications. This compact, desktop device offers an impressive capacity of 512 channels, making it suitable for a wide range of productions, from small-scale events to large-scale productions.

The eCue-512 Node 512 utilizes Art-Net and sACN protocols for DMX over IP transmission. Each DMX universe can be individually addressed and configured, enabling users to utilize multiple universes sequentially or concurrently over the Ethernet network. The gateway works seamlessly with various lighting control software, providing an easy-to-use interface for project design, programming, and management.

Furthermore, this device features a built-in web interface, which can be accessed using a standard web browser. This convenient feature simplifies setup, configuration, and monitoring tasks by allowing users to control and adjust settings remotely from any networked device, eliminating the need for additional hardware or specialized software.

Pros and Cons of Buying a Cue Lighting Control E-Cue-512 Node 512 Desktop Ethernet DMX Gateway

The Cue Lighting Control E-Cue-512 Node 512 is a Desktop Ethernet DMX gateway designed to connect DMX512 lighting systems to Ethernet networks, allowing for more extensive control and integration with other devices. Here's a list of potential advantages and disadvantages to help you make an informed decision about purchasing this product:

Pros:

1. Ethernet connectivity: With Ethernet connectivity, the E-Cue-512 Node 512 allows lighting systems to be controlled and monitored remotely, making it a valuable asset for large-scale installations or for those who need to manage lighting from a distance.

2. DMX512 compatibility: The device can convert DMX512 signals into Ethernet protocol, enabling integration with other lighting control systems and software, such as grandMA2, Chamsys MagicQ, or DVS Pangolin.

3. High channel capacity: The 512 nodes offer a high channel capacity, making it suitable for complex lighting setups with a large number of fixtures.

4. Desktop design: The desktop form factor allows for easy integration into existing work environments, with the compact size taking up minimal space.

5. Hot-swappable design: This feature allows for quick replacement of nodes without shutting down the entire system, ensuring minimal downtime during maintenance or upgrades.

Cons:

1. Cost: The E-Cue-512 Node 512 may be more costly than traditional DMX512 control solutions given its advanced feature set and Ethernet connectivity.

2. Network configuration: As with any networked device, it requires proper setup and configuration to ensure smooth communication between devices. This may involve some initial learning curve or seeking external assistance for those less experienced with network configurations.

3. Power requirements: The device requires a power supply (sold separately) which may add to the overall cost and complexity of the setup.

4. Dependance on network infrastructure: The reliability and performance of the E-Cue-512 Node 512 depend on a robust and stable network infrastructure.
